iOS 163 features to expect as the Release Candidate is here

Apple released the iOS 16.3 RC for developers to test out, just a week after the second Beta was released. If you’re a registered developer, all you need to do is download the iOS 16.3 and iPad 16.3 profiles straight from the Apple Developer centre. After you install the same, you’ll be able to use the OS and test it out. 

iOS 16.3 brings support for security keys

iOS 16.3

One of the biggest changes to note is that iOS 16.3 brings support for physical Security Keys that you can use in order to enhance the security of Apple IDs. You can link any FIDO Certified physical security key for authentication when you are accessing an Apple ID or even logging into a new device. 

This will help replace the digital verification codes that an Apple device receives when you’re using an Apple ID. According to the tech giant, this also brings you better protection against unauthorised account access as well as phishing. You need to use two physical security keys if you’re planning to use this feature as one of the keys needs to function as a backup in case you lose the first one. If you lose both keys, you won’t be able to access your Apple ID and even Apple won’t be able to help you. 

Release Candidate Apple iOS 16.3 new features

Apple has released a list of new features that accompany iOS 16.3. The following is the official list:

- New Unity wallpaper honours Black history and culture in celebration of Black History Month

- Security Keys for Apple ID allow users to strengthen the security of their account by requiring a physical security key as part of the two-factor authentication sign-in process on new devices

- Support for HomePod (2nd generation)

- Emergency SOS calls now require holding the side button with the up or down volume button and then releasing it in order to prevent inadvertent emergency calls

- Fixes an issue in Freeform where some drawing strokes created with Apple Pencil or your finger may not appear on shared boards

- Addresses an issue where the wallpaper may appear black on the Lock Screen

- Fixes an issue where horizontal lines may temporarily appear while waking up iPhone 14 Pro Max

- Fixes an issue where the Home Lock Screen widget does not accurately display the Home app status

- Addresses an issue where Siri may not respond properly to music requests

- Resolves issues where Siri requests in CarPlay may not be understood correctly

Infinity Ward has revealed new details about Call of Duty: Warzone 2 and Modern Warfare 2 Season 2

The launch of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 Season 2 and Warzone 2 has been delayed, however, as compensation, Infinity Ward has revealed some of the details of the game. The games were believed to launch in early February, based on a counter revealed by the brand. However, now, they will be launched on February 15. 

“Our studio teams have been making several changes based on what we have heard from our player community,” said a post on the Call of Duty Twitter account.

Warzone 2,

New details about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 Season 2

“Season 2 includes all new content, with the return of Resurgence and a brand new small map for Warzone 2.0. Ranked play is also back and coming to Modern Warfare 2, along with new multiplayer maps, new modes, weapons and much more,” said Infinity Ward.

The game developer also elaborated that “We look forward to sharing more details on the updates coming to Season 02 in a deep-dive studio blog next week. This includes exciting changes to Warzone 2.0 including the gulag, looting and loadouts.” 

It is believed that Warfare 2 Season 2 will have a multiplayer map Castle. This map was originally a part of Call of Duty World at War and had also been remastered for 2021s Call of Duty Vanguard.

Warzone 2,

Will Ronin return?

The game is also believed to bring back the operator Ronin. Ronin was originally a part of Call of Duty: Modern Warfare in 2020.

The ranked play version of the game will have visible skill ratings, ranked skill divisions, competitive modes, a top 250 leaderboard, and even rewards for players.

Logitech G502 X Plus Review

The Logitech G502 X Plus is a mouse that we would recommend to any gamer who is looking to upgrade their MOBA or MMORPG gaming setup. This is because the mouse offers an elaborate and awesome feature set, a good selection of buttons, excellent build quality, and a sensor that would put most others to shame. And, at ₹14,995, it offers great value for money and was also crowned the winner of the Digit Best Buy Award 2022. 

However, if you are someone who is into FPS games, we would recommend you to go for the Logitech GPro X Superlight, which retails for a lower price, and is a no-nonsense mouse for the ones who like clicking digital heads!

Logitech has been a mainstay in the business of making PC peripherals, and their products, like the G502 mouse, have become an icon in their own right. There was a Lightspeed variant of the G502 already in the market, commanding its own reach amongst the gamer kind. So, when the company released the G502 X Plus, we were really interested to see what direction the brand was headed in with this product, and when it showed up at the Digit Test Centre, we put it through our rigorous testing process and here’s what we found out.

Logitech G502 X Plus

Logitech G502 X Plus - Specifications at a glance

USB-C Charging 106 grams Low-friction PTFE feet Weight: 106 g Height: 131.4 mm Width: 41.1 mm Depth: 79.2 mm Sensor: HERO 25K Resolution: 100 – 25,600 dpi Max. acceleration: >40G2 Max. speed: >400 IPS 3 [Tested by the brand on Logitech G240 Gaming Mouse Pad] Zero smoothing/acceleration/filtering Battery life - Constant motion 130 hrs (37 hrs RGB on) Colours Available: Black and White

Logitech G502 X Plus

Logitech G502 X Plus - Build and Design

As soon as one reads the name of this mouse, the G502 prefix instantly gives away the fact that this mouse will have a design that is inspired by the trusty G502. However, given that this mouse is an upgrade over the previous iteration of the mouse in the series, there are some noticeable differences in the design of the mouse.

While the button combinations remain the same, the Hyperfast scroll wheel stays, the RGB lighting on the mouse has seen a massive change. The brand has released two wireless variants of the G502 X - the G502 X Lightspeed and the G502 X Plus. What is the difference? Well, the latter has LED lights, while the former does not. And, the change in LEDs is mainly in the lighting patterns, as you can see in the images here.

Coming to the overall shape and feel of the mouse, the design is essentially the same as that of the OG G502. If you have used the older version of the mouse long enough, then you will feel at home right away. The buttons have a very familiar clicky feel to them, and the feedback is something that one could write books in praise of. The sniper button the side, right above the thumb rest is modular, meaning that it can be removed and added to the mouse as you please.

Logitech G502 X Lightspeed

The body is made with the usual Logitech sturdy, and lightweight plastic with a combination of matte and gloss finishes accenting the mouse. As per the claims made by Logitech, which we verified as well, the mouse weighs 102 grams, which is supposed to be lighter than before. There is a small circular plate at the bottom of the mouse, covering the dongle storage cavity of the mouse, held in place by fairly strong magnets.

The thumb rest of the mouse has a rubberised finish which feels great when you are using the mouse. It provides for additional grip, preventing the rather slippery mouse from going flying away from your hand when you hit those insane flicks in games. The PTFE Feet are the same that are featured in the other high-end Logitech mice like the Logitech GPro X Superlight.

Logitech G502 X Plus - Features

When talking about the features of the Logitech G502 X Plus, there’s a lot to talk about. So, let’s start with the switches featured on this mouse. 

One of the biggest attractions of this mouse, which helps it stand apart from the older G502, is the new kind of hybrid optical-mechanical switches that have been added to this mouse. According to the brand, these new switches “achieve higher levels of speed and reliability as well as retain the crisp actuation of mechanical.” In our time using the mouse across a variety of game genres, we could feel the difference. One that made our experience of using the mouse better. 

Logitech G502 X Plus

Then, there is the Logitech GHub, which is the software you can use to control and customise the various functions and lighting modes of the mouse. It remains one of our all-time favourites and continues to work flawlessly with the G502 X Plus. The DPI shift button allows for on-the-fly changes to the DPI, and Powerplay integration means that you can use the mouse forever without ever needing to charge it.

The Hyperfast scroll wheel, which can be toggled to ratcheted or free-flowing states by the click of a button, ensures that you don’t need to exercise your index finger a lot when scrolling long Reddit threads or pulling off those insane bunny hops. Additionally, if you are someone who owns tons of Logitech peripherals that are compatible with Lightsync RGB, then you are in luck. This mouse also supports Lightsync RGB, meaning that you will be able to colour-match the LEDs on your peripherals.

Logitech G502 X Plus - Performance

When trying to figure out how the mouse performs, one of the first things that we tend to look at is the sensor that the mouse is equipped with. So, when we saw the Hero 25K sensor, which was featured in our Digit Zero1 Awards 2022, winning mouse, our expectations were high. However, the mouse could not match up to the performance of its cousin.

In our testing, the response time of the G502 X Plus fell short of the one we found when we tested the GPro X Superlight. It was off by 9 points, which might not impact the day-to-day gaming activities of most users, but if you are someone who pushes your peripherals to the limit when gaming, then you will definitely feel the difference in the performance of the GPro X Super light and this mouse.

Logitech G502 X Plus

When we populated our scoring sheets to calculate the final performance score of the mouse, accounting for DPI difference, response time, Enotus Mouse Test, and other miscellaneous tests and metrics, there was a very small difference between the two mice. This goes to show that Logitech has been putting love and care into their products. However, whatever difference there was, albeit something that most of you all would not notice, should not have been there.

Logitech G502 X Plus

Logitech G502 X Plus - Verdict

The Logitech G502 X Plus is a mouse that we would recommend to any gamer who is looking to upgrade their MOBA or MMORPG gaming setup. This is because the mouse offers an elaborate and awesome feature set, a good selection of buttons, excellent build quality, and a sensor that would put most others to shame. And, at ₹14,995, it offers great value for money and was also crowned the winner of the Digit Best Buy Award 2022. 

However, if you are someone who is into FPS games, we would recommend you to go for the Logitech GPro X Superlight, which retails for a lower price, and is a no-nonsense mouse for the ones who like clicking digital heads!

Apple has updated the MacBook Pro 14-inch and 16-inch with new M2 Pro and M2 Max chips

Apple has drawn the curtain back from what was a fairly obvious update - the upcoming MacBook Pros will now be powered by the new M2 Pro that comes with a 10- or 12-core CPU. The M2 Pro is believed to offer 20% better performance when compared to the M1 Pro. It also offers 200GB/s of unified memory bandwidth and up to 32GB of unified memory. It also has a new GPU that has up to 19 cores and offers up to 30% better graphics performance. The chipset also has a 40% faster Neural Engine. 

MacBook Pro with M2 Max chipsets

The MacBook Pro with M2 Max offers up to a 38-core GPU, which is claimed to result in 30% improved graphics when compared with the M1 Max. It also offers 400GB/s of unified memory bandwidth, which is twice what the M2 Pro offers. 

MacBook Pro M2 pro

The M2 Max also comes with a next-gen 12-core CPU that has up to eight high-performance and four high-efficiency cores. It is claimed that this results in up to 20% greater performance when compared to the M1 Max. It has a more powerful media engine when compared to the M2 Pro. The company claims that it has twice the ProRes acceleration, which ends up speeding up media playback and transcoding.

Other MacBook Pro specifications to note

The MacBook Pro has two models, one with 14.2-inch and the other with 16.2-inch displays. Both models come with ProMotion technology with an adaptive refresh rate of up to 120Hz, a Liquid Retina XDR mini-LED display, a Magic Keyboard, and an aluminium body. 

Prices for the updated MacBook start at ₹1,99,900.

Samsung Galaxy Book3 series specs and posters have been leaked

Samsung is expected to launch a new series of laptops under the Samsung Galaxy Book3 series. As per Ishan Agarwal (via MySmartPrice), the lineup could launch with the Samsung S23 series on February 1. The posters and some specifications of the Samsung Galaxy Book3 series have been leaked on the internet. The lineup will contain five models of laptops including Book3, Book3 360, Book3 Pro, Book3 Pro 360 and Book3 Ultra.

Samsung Book3

Samsung Galaxy Book3: Expected specifications

Samsung Galaxy Book3 and Galaxy Book3 360 are expected to sport 15-inch screen sizes while the Book3 Pro will roll out in 14-inch and 16-inch variants. However, the Book3 Pro 360 and Book3 Ultra might sport a 16-inch display.

The Galaxy Book3 series will be powered by Intel's 13th Gen processors with the Galaxy Book3 Pro 360 being offered by Core i5-1340P and Core i7-1360P trims alongside Intel Iris Xe graphics. 

Samsung Galaxy Book3 Pro 360 might feature a 16-inch Super AMOLED display with the stylus input of the bundled-S pen support. On to the battery, it might pack a 76WHr with a 65W charger. Galaxy Book3 Pro 360 will be just 13mm thick and weigh 1.6kg. 

Samsung Galaxy Book3

In related news, Samsung launched the Galaxy Book2 Go and Galaxy Book2 Go 5G on 17th January. Samsung has recently shown the laptop series at CES 2023. The Samsung Galaxy Book2 Go and Galaxy Book2 Go 5G are pow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 7c Gen 3 chipset. Both laptops sport a 14-inch IPS display and come with a 42.3 Wh battery. According to the press release, Samsung Galaxy Book2 Go 5G supports dual-sim connectivity. However, Samsung has only revealed the prices of UK models, the Samsung Galaxy Book2 Go (4GB 128GB)  will be priced at £499 RRP ( approx. ₹50,000). On the other hand, the 5G model will roll out in two storage options; 4GB/128GB and 8GB/256GB. The former variant will be priced at £649 RRP (approx. ₹65,000) and the top variant will cost you £749 RRP (approx. ₹75,000)
